Assembly Biosciences (ASMB) boosts CEO bonus target in 2026 plan
Assembly Biosciences (ASMB) has adopted a new 2026 Corporate Bonus Plan, effective January 1, 2026, designed to motivate and reward employees with performance-based cash bonuses. The plan outlines varying target bonus opportunities, up to 75% of base salary for the CEO, and distinguishes between corporate and individual objectives. Notably, the Compensation Committee also increased CEO Jason A. Okazaki’s bonus target from 60% to 65% of his base salary for fiscal 2026.
